16 | The Will to Fidelity

This sermon represents Week 16 of a series Darrell taught on the Sermon on the Mount in 1995 at Glendale Presbyterian Church in California. In this message, Darrell courageously engages Jesus’ hard words on divorce, holding together truth and grace in the midst of deep relational pain. He shows how Jesus’ teaching defends the dignity of women, calls us back to God’s original “one flesh” vision for marriage, and honestly acknowledges the devastating reality of sin. By placing divorce within the wider context of Jesus’ teaching on anger, lust, integrity, retaliation, and love of enemies, Darrell invites us toward relational wholeness made possible by the transforming power of the kingdom of God.
